The hexadecimal color code #292701 corresponds to the code RGB( 41, 39, 1 ). It's a shade of Black. This color is a combination of red (at 0,16 level), green (at 0,15 level) and blue (at 0,00 level). Its brightness is 8% and its saturation is 95%. It is composed of red at 50%, green at 48% and blue at 1%.
